1
resposta

[Dúvida] Chrome ou Node.JS

Boa tarde, o primeiro desafio do detran, fiz no terminal node, mas nas aulas todos os testes são feito no chrome, tenho essa dúvida posso fazer os desafios no node pedindo entrada e dando saída, ou apenas no chrome como nos exemplos das aulas gravadas?

1 resposta

Oii, Letícia!

É muito bacana ver que você já tá explorando outros ambientes como o Node.js pra rodar seus códigos.

Sobre sua dúvida: embora o Node.js execute JavaScript, ele não possui nativamente os comandos de interação visual que usamos no navegador, como o prompt() e o alert(). Esses comandos pertencem ao objeto window, que só existe no ambiente do Chrome (ou outros navegadores).

Se você tentar rodar os desafios no Node usando esses comandos, encontrará erros. Para fazer no Node, seria necessário adaptar o código para usar console.log e outras formas de entrada de dados (como o readline), o que você já fez no exercício anterior.

Continue com essa curiosidade de testar as ferramentas!

Alura Conte com o apoio da comunidade Alura na sua jornada. Abraços e bons estudos!